Every year thousands of individuals and entities file business formation applications in the United States. These applications are filed with the state and it is the first step in the process of forming your own business. The United States Census Bureau collects data on these filings and releases a public dataset every quarter.
The business applications measured here are applications for tax IDs from the IRS called Employee Identification Numbers (EIN). An EIN is basically a social security number (SSN) for your business that you must receive from the IRS to open a bank account for your business and complete the application process in your state. So this dataset measures the number of people from each state and county who have filed an application for an Employee Identification Number (EIN).

Nonemployer Statistics is an annual series that provides statistics on U.S. businesses with no paid employees or payroll, are subject to federal income taxes, and have receipts of $1,000 or more ($1 or more for the Construction sector). This program is authorized by the United States Code, Titles 13 and 26. Also, the collection provides data for approximately 450 North American Industry Classification System (NAICS) industries at the national, state, county, metropolitan statistical area, and combined statistical area geography levels. The majority of NAICS industries are included with some exceptions as follows: crop and animal production; investment funds, trusts, and other financial vehicles; management of companies and enterprises; and public administration. Data are also presented by Legal Form of Organization (LFO) (U.S. and state only) as filed with the Internal Revenue Service (IRS). Most nonemployers are self-employed individuals operating unincorporated businesses (known as sole proprietorships), which may or may not be the owner's principal source of income. Nonemployers Statistics features nonemployers in several arts-related industries and occupations, including the following: Arts, entertainment, and recreation (NAICS Code 71) Performing arts companies Spectator sports Promoters of performing arts, sports, and similar events Independent artists, writers, and performers Museums, historical sites, and similar institutions Amusement parks and arcades Professional, scientific, and technical services (NAICS Code 54) Architectural services Landscape architectural services Photographic services Retail trade (NAICS Code 44-45) Sporting goods, hobby, and musical instrument stores Sewing, needlework, and piece goods stores Book stores Art dealers Nonemployer Statistics data originate from statistical information obtained through business income tax records that the Internal Revenue Service (IRS) provides to the Census Bureau. The data are processed through various automated and analytical review to eliminate employers from the tabulation, correct and complete data items, remove anomalies, and validate geography coding and industry classification. Prior to publication, the noise infusion method is applied to protect individual businesses from disclosure. Noise infusion was first applied to Nonemployer Statistics in 2005. Prior to 2005, data were suppressed using the complementary cell suppression method. For more information on the coverage and methods used in Nonemployer Statistics, refer to NES Methodology. The majority of all business establishments in the United States are nonemployers, yet these firms average less than 4 percent of all sales and receipts nationally. Due to their small economic impact, these firms are excluded from most other Census Bureau business statistics (the primary exception being the Survey of Business Owners). The Nonemployers Statistics series is the primary resource available to study the scope and activities of nonemployers at a detailed geographic level. For complementary statistics on the firms that do have paid employees, refer to the County Business Patterns. Additional sources of data on small businesses include the Economic Census, and the Statistics of U.S. Businesses. The annual Nonemployer Statistics data are available approximately 18 months after each reference year. Data for years since 2002 are published via comma-delimited format (csv) for spreadsheet or database use, and in the American FactFinder (AFF). TwitterCounty Business Patterns (CBP) is an annual series that provides economic data by industry at the U.S., State, County and Metropolitan Area levels. This series includes the number of establishments, employment during the week of March 12, first quarter payroll, and annual payroll. CBP provides statistics for businesses with paid employees for the U.S., Puerto Rico, and the Island Areas. Census Bureau staff identified a processing error that affects selected data from the 2014 County Business Patterns (CBP). As a result, we suppressed 2014 employment and payroll totals in the Health Care and Social Assistance sector (Sector 62) for the following geographies: U.S.; Michigan; Battle Creek, MI metro area; Calhoun County, MI; and the 3rd congressional district of Michigan. This processing error did not affect other sectors. While suppressed values can be derived by subtraction, we do not recommend using the derived values in any analyses. The Census Bureau plans to release revised statistics at a later date.

The net job and business growth indicator measures the annual change in both the number of firms and the number of employees between 1978 and 2022. The data is categorized by the size of the firm: those with 1-19 employees, those with between 20 and 499 employees, and those with more than 500 employees.
This data contributes to the big picture of economic conditions in Champaign County. More firms and larger employment numbers are generally positive economic indicators, but any strictly economic indicator should be considered in the context of other factors.
The number of firms and number of employees show very different trends.
Historically, there have been significantly more firms with 1-19 employees than firms in the larger two size categories. The number of firms with 1-19 employees has also been relatively consistent until 2021: there were 95 fewer such firms in 2021 than 1978, and the largest year-to-year change in that 43-year period of analysis was a -3.2% decrease between 1979 and 1980. However, there were 437 fewer such firms in 2022 than 1978. There was a decrease in these firms of 12.5% from 2021 to 2022, the only double-digit year-to-year change and the largest year-to-year change over 44 years.
The larger two size categories have shown an increasing trend over the period of analysis. There were 43 more firms with 20-499 employees in 2022 than 1978, a total increase of 9%. The number of firms with more than 500 employees almost doubled, increasing by 206 firms from 212 in 1978 to 418 in 2022, a total increase of 97.2%.
The trends of employment also vary based on firm size. Firms with 1-19 employees have consistently, and unsurprisingly, accounted for less of the total employment than the larger two categories. Employment in firms with 1-19 employees has also remained relatively consistent over the period of analysis. Employment in firms with more than 500 employees saw an overall trend of growth, interrupted by brief and intermittent decreases, between 1978 and 2022. Employment in the middle category (firms with between 20 and 499 employees) was also greater in 2022 than in 1978.
This data is from the U.S. Census Bureau’s Business Dynamics Statistics Data Tables. This data is at the geographic scale of the Champaign-Urbana Metropolitan Statistical Area (MSA), which is comprised of Champaign and Piatt Counties, or a larger area than the cities or Champaign County.

Only counties in nonmetropolitan areas may be eligible for HUBZone designated status. In order for a nonmetropolitan county to qualify: the median household income in the county must be less than 80% of the nonmetropolitan state median household income, or the unemployment rate in the county must be at least 140% of either the national or state unemployment rate, or the county is classified as a Difficult Development Area, as designated by HUD within Alaska, Hawaii, or any territory or possession of the United States, outside of the 48 contiguous states.

A census tract is a statistical subdivision of counties that may include just a few neighborhoods in a city or, in rural areas, may include several towns. HUD designates Qualified Census Tracts (QCTs) for purposes of the Low Income Housing Tax Credit (LIHTC) program. To qualify, census tract must either: demonstrate a poverty rate of at least 25 percent, or 50 percent or more of its householders must have incomes below 60 percent of the area median household income.

TwitterInfogroup collects information on over 13 million private and public US companies. Individual businesses are located by address geocoding—not all will have an exact location. The Esri geocoder integrates an address-based approach with more than forty-five million residential and commercial U.S. address records from the Tele Atlas Address Points database. This database maps street addresses to a physical location so each address is a fixed point and not an interpolation from an address range. The geocoder uses address locators in a cascading fallback approach to ensure a match for as many records as possible. The primary locator utilizes the HERE Address Points database. The secondary locator utilizes the HERE Street Address Range database. Records that did not match fall back to the geocode provided by Infogroup. Businesses can be retrieved by their Standard Industrial Classification Code (SIC) as well as by North American Industry Classification System (NAICS) Code and Location. The Infogroup Business File can be used for locating both competitors and marketing opportunities. This data is current as of Feb. 2019.
